What is multiplication?

Back

Multiplication is a way to add a number to itself a certain number of times. For example, 3 x 4 means adding 3 four times: 3 + 3 + 3 + 3.

What is skip counting?

Back

Skip counting is counting by a number other than one, like counting by twos (2, 4, 6, 8) or threes (3, 6, 9, 12).
